Set `COLUMNS` in Linux CI workflow to prevent regressions (#11589)
## Summary When tests are run downstream, the `COLUMNS` environment variable is used to force fixed output width and avoid test failures due to different terminal widths. However, this occasionally causes test regressions when other tests rely on different output width. Use the same `COLUMNS` value in CI to ensure consistent output and catch any regressions. ## Test Plan It wasn't, it's supposed to be tested by the CI :-). --------- Co-authored-by: Zanie Blue <contact@zanie.dev>
